🍽️ Parmesan Meatloaf
Ingredients:
-
1 ½ lbs ground beef (or a mix of beef and pork)
-
½ cup grated Parmesan cheese
-
½ cup breadcrumbs (plain or Italian-style)
-
½ cup milk
-
2 large eggs
-
½ small onion, finely chopped
-
2 cloves garlic, minced
-
2 tbsp chopped fresh parsley (or 1 tsp dried)
-
1 tsp Italian seasoning
-
½ tsp salt
-
¼ tsp black pepper
-
½ cup marinara or tomato sauce (plus extra for topping)
-
Optional: ½ cup shredded mozzarella for topping
Instructions:
-
Preheat Oven:
-
Set your oven to 350°F (175°C).
-
-
Prepare the Meat Mixture:
-
In a large bowl, combine milk and breadcrumbs; let sit a minute to soften.
-
Add ground beef, eggs, onion, garlic, Parmesan, parsley, Italian seasoning, salt, pepper, and ½ cup marinara.
-
Mix gently with your hands or a spoon — don’t overmix, or the meatloaf can become dense.
-
-
Shape and Place in Pan:
-
Lightly grease a glass loaf pan (9×5-inch).
-
Transfer the meat mixture to the pan and shape evenly.
-
-
Add Topping:
-
Spread a few spoonfuls of marinara sauce over the top.
-
Sprinkle with extra Parmesan or mozzarella if you like a cheesy crust.
-
-
Bake:
-
Bake 55–65 minutes, or until the internal temperature reaches 160°F (71°C).
-
If the top browns too quickly, loosely cover with foil for the last 15 minutes.
-
-
Rest Before Serving:
-
Remove from oven and let the meatloaf rest for 10 minutes before slicing — this keeps it juicy and firm.
-
-
Serve:
-
Serve with extra warm marinara on the side, mashed potatoes, or a green salad.
-
🍅 Tips:
-
Using lean ground beef (85–90%) keeps it moist but not greasy.
-
You can line the pan with parchment or foil for easy removal.
-
For extra flavor, mix a bit of shredded mozzarella or provolone right into the meat mixture.
